    The Premise: Love, Lies, and the Mafia

    So, picture this: Michael Felgate, played by the incredibly talented Hugh Grant, is a sweet and successful art auctioneer who's head over heels in love with his fiancée, Gina Vitale. Played by the lovely and amazing Jeanne Tripplehorn. Their relationship seems perfect until Michael accidentally stumbles into the whirlwind of Gina's family – a family deeply entrenched in the mob. Suddenly, Michael's life takes a turn he never anticipated, filled with secret meetings, hilarious misunderstandings, and the constant threat of getting whacked. It's a classic case of mistaken identity, where Michael is thrust into the role of a mobster to protect the woman he loves. Mickey Blue Eyes brilliantly uses the juxtaposition of Michael's naive nature with the harsh reality of mob life. This creates a hilarious dynamic that keeps you hooked from start to finish.     The Cast and Their Brilliant Performances

    One of the biggest reasons Mickey Blue Eyes shines so brightly is the stellar cast. Hugh Grant is perfectly cast as Michael Felgate, the fish-out-of-water protagonist. His charming awkwardness and innate ability to deliver comedic lines with impeccable timing make him a joy to watch. You can't help but root for him as he navigates the treacherous waters of the mob world. James Caan, as the intimidating but secretly sentimental mob boss, Frank Vitale, is another standout. His performance brings a sense of gravitas and dry humor to the film, perfectly balancing the comedic elements. Jeanne Tripplehorn does a fantastic job of portraying Gina Vitale, the woman who unintentionally brings Michael into the mob world. Her performance is strong and conveys a sense of depth and complexity. The supporting cast is equally brilliant, with fantastic performances from Joe Viterelli, Burt Young, and others who add to the film's comedic brilliance.
